            • ustkU
              ustk @Oli Ullmann
              last edited by ustk

              @Oli-Ullmann

              VST and AU:

              Running: codesign --deep --force --timestamp --options runtime --sign "Developer ID Application: XXXXXXXXXXX" "/Library/Audio/Plug-Ins/Components/MyPlugin.component" --verbose
              
              /Library/Audio/Plug-Ins/Components/MyPlugin.component: replacing existing signature
              /Library/Audio/Plug-Ins/Components/MyPlugin.component: signed bundle with Mach-O universal (x86_64 arm64) [com.studio427audio.myplugin]
              

              And AAX:

              Warning! This binary has an invalid existing platform digital signature.
                This situation could happen if you wrapped a binary that was already signed.
                Regardless, a new signature will be created now, using your specified credentials.
